Output 44f3542446ce4add91f77f14ca7394af76c63d3fde0e251d32a32a08454cd045:0

value
6973194657089
script pubkey
OP_0 OP_PUSHBYTES_20 af3b82db668fcf6b90a85d28a11af4a3f67e79c5
address
tb1q4uac9kmx3l8khy9gt552zxh550m8u7w9quuh3j
transaction
44f3542446ce4add91f77f14ca7394af76c63d3fde0e251d32a32a08454cd045
confirmations
172290
spent
true